启动mySql命令

本文介绍了一种通过命令行方式启动MySQL服务的方法。具体步骤包括:打开运行对话框,导航到MySQL安装目录下的bin子文件夹,并使用mysqld--console命令来启动MySQL服务。

打开运行,打开mySql目录,打开bin目录,输入命令:mysqld -- console

 

<think>我们正在处理一个关于如何在命令启动MySQL服务的问题。根据用户提供的引用,我们可以总结如下:引用[1]提到:-Windows系统下启动MySQL服务命令是:`netstartmysql`-Linux系统(Centos)下启动MySQL服务命令是:`servicemysqlstart`或`systemctlstartmysqld`(注意,根据版本不同,服务名可能是mysqlmysqld)引用[2]提到用户在使用命令启动MySQL时遇到问题,主要是在MySQLServer8.0版本上,但并没有给出具体启动命令。引用[3]提到了修改配置文件my.ini来设置字符集,但不直接涉及启动命令。用户当前的问题是:“我想查找启动MySQL命令请问如何在命令行中启动MySQL服务”因此,我们需要根据不同的操作系统给出启动MySQL服务命令。另外,注意用户可能不知道如何以管理员权限运行命令行(在Windows下)或者需要sudo(在Linux下)。因此,我们需要给出详细的步骤。考虑到用户可能遇到无法启动的情况,我们也应该提供一些基本的故障排除步骤。由于引用中只提到了Windows和Linux(Centos),我们将针对这两个系统进行回答。对于macOS,我们也简单提一下。回答结构:1.Windows系统下启动MySQL服务2.Linux系统下启动MySQL服务(以Centos为例,同时考虑其他发行版)3.macOS系统下启动MySQL服务4.常见问题及解决方法注意:在Linux和macOS中,服务名称可能因安装方式(如通过包管理器安装或二进制包安装)而不同。常见服务名有`mysql`、`mysqld`、`mariadb`等。由于用户没有提到具体操作系统,所以我们分情况说明。另外,我们也可以提供如何设置开机自动启动,因为有时候用户可能希望服务在开机时自动运行。最后,根据要求,生成相关问题。</think> 以下是根据您的引用信息整理的在命令行中启动MySQL服务的详细指南,适用于不同操作系统: ### 一、启动MySQL服务命令行操作 #### 1. **Windows系统** ```cmd net start mysql ``` - 停止服务:`net stop mysql` - 需要管理员权限运行命令提示符 #### 2. **Linux系统(CentOS/RedHat)** ```bash service mysql start ``` 或使用systemctl(较新系统): ```bash systemctl start mysqld ``` - 停止服务:`service mysql stop` 或 `systemctl stop mysqld` - 需要root权限执行(`sudo`) #### 3. **配置文件注意事项** 若启动失败(引用[2][3]描述的问题): 1. 检查配置文件 `my.ini`(Windows)或 `/etc/my.cnf`(Linux) 2. 确保包含字符集配置: ```ini [mysql] default-character-set=utf8 [mysqld] character-set-server=utf8 collation-server=utf8_general_ci ``` ### 二、常见问题排查 1. **权限问题** - Windows:以管理员身份运行命令提示符 - Linux:使用 `sudo service mysql start` 2. **服务名不匹配** ```bash # 查看实际服务名 systemctl list-unit-files | grep mysql ``` 3. **端口冲突** ```bash netstat -tuln | grep 3306 ``` ### 三、验证服务状态 ```bash # Windows netstat -ano | findstr :3306 # Linux systemctl status mysqld ``` ### 四、设置开机自启 ```bash # Linux systemctl enable mysqld # Windows(服务属性) sc config mysql start=auto ``` > **环境变量补充**:确保MySQL的bin目录已添加到系统PATH(引用[2]隐含问题): > - Windows:`C:\Program Files\MySQL\MySQL Server 8.0\bin` > - Linux:`/usr/local/mysql/bin`
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值